Resolving Missing DLL Errors on Windows
In this article, we will give you step-by-step instructions to solve the problem in just a few minutes.
Suppose you are getting an error message stating that a program cannot run because of a missing .DLL file. In that case, downloading some specific updates for your Windows operating system can usually fix that problem.
NOTE: The Microsoft downloads mentioned in this article will cover problems with software created between 2015 and the present day. If the software giving you the missing DLL file error is from before 2015, you may need to download and install the Visual Studio 2013, 2012, or 2010 updates from the official Microsoft download page to resolve the issue.
Understanding the problem
In a nutshell, a .DLL file is an operating system file that contains critical information needed to run different computer software. Many different applications can share .DLL files, so if one is missing, it can cause problems or error messages with more than one application. You might be missing the file because it has become corrupted, or you might be missing the file because your computer is missing specific Windows updates.
This problem will usually show up as an error message on your screen, either while installing new software for the first time or after the software is installed and you’re trying to run the program for the first time.
You may get several different error messages, but they will all have something in common: the error message will say you are missing a file with a .dll extension. Here are some examples
- The program can’t start because VCRUNTIME140_1.dll is missing from your computer. Try reinstalling the program to fix this problem.
- The program can’t start because MSVCP110.dll is missing from your computer. Try reinstalling the program to fix this problem.
- The code execution cannot proceed because mkl_intel_thread.dll was not found. Reinstalling this program may fix the problem.
Example of a .DLL error
How to reinstall the .DLL files
The files you are missing are a part of the Windows operating system. Microsoft has created a single page with all the downloads you will need to solve an error message or problem due to a missing .DLL file.
DOWNLOAD THE FILES FROM MICROSOFT ONLY! Do not attempt to download a .DLL file from any other website except the official Microsoft website. If you download a .DLL file from third-party websites, it will not solve this problem and may have viruses or other malware attached.
- Go to the official Microsoft download page.
- Scroll down to Visual Studio 2015, 2017, and 2019 and download both vc_redist.x86.exe and vc_redist.x64.exe using the links provided.
- Locate the files in your Downloads folder and double-click them to install the updates.
- Reboot your computer.
- Run the installer again for the original program giving you the missing DLL file error message. You should be able to complete the installation with no problems or error messages.
Click the image to download
Related content
Learn more about how and when to back up Windows 10!
Learn MoreLearn more about resolving audio interface issues on Windows!
Learn MoreLearn more about how to properly update drivers on PC!
How Do I Update Drivers on My PC?Learn more about the different ways you can back up Windows 10!
How to Back Up Windows 10When you need help, Sweetwater has the answers!
Our knowledge base contains over 28,000 expertly written tech articles that will give you answers and help you get the most out of your gear. Our pro musicians and gear experts update content daily to keep you informed and on your way. Best of all, it’s totally FREE, and it’s just another reason that you get more at Sweetwater.com.
Offer applies only to single-receipt qualifying purchases. Select manufacturers may require that only the manufacturer’s products qualify towards the minimum purchase amount needed to be eligible for promotional financing. Otherwise, an invoice that meets the minimum purchase amount and contains at least one qualifying manufacturer product is eligible for promotional financing. No interest will be charged on promo purchase balance, and equal monthly payments are required on promo purchase until it is paid in full. The payments equal the amount financed divided by the number of months in the promo period, rounded up to the next whole dollar. These payments may be higher than the payments that would be required if this purchase was a non-promo purchase. During the last month(s) of the promo period the required monthly payment may be reduced due to the prior months’ rounding. Regular account terms apply to non-promo purchases. New Accounts as of 07/31/2025: Purchase APR is 34.99%. Penalty APR is 39.99%. Min Interest Charge is $2. Existing cardholders: See your credit card agreement terms. Subject to credit approval.
Offer applies only to single-receipt qualifying purchases. No interest will be charged on the promo balance if you pay it off, in full, within the promo period. If you do not, interest will be charged on the promo balance from the purchase date. The required minimum monthly payments may or may not pay off the promo balance before the end of the promo period, depending on purchase amount, promo length and payment allocation. Regular account terms apply to non-promo purchases and, after promo period ends, to the promo balance. New Accounts as of 07/31/2025: Purchase APR is 34.99%. Penalty APR is 39.99%. Min Interest Charge is $2. Existing cardholders: See your credit card agreement terms. Subject to credit approval.
The estimated required monthly payment shown which excludes taxes and delivery equals the amount financed divided by the number of months in the promo period, rounded up to the next cent. During the last month(s) of the promo period the required monthly payment may be reduced due to this rounding. These payments apply only with the financing offer shown. If you make these payments by the due date each month, you should pay off this amount financed within the promo period, if it is the only balance you are paying off. If you have other balances on your account, this payment will be added to any other minimum monthly payments.
Applies only to select items from this manufacturer. Ask your Sweetwater Sales Engineer for more details.




